A multi-objective programming mathematical model of the BOF(Basic Oxygen Furnace) and CCM(Continuous Casting Machine) matched was established from the perspective of precise design, on the premise of segmentation and specification of steel according to the production outline, which was the functions on less investment, BOF and CCM matched compact, high operating rate of converter and high level of weighted average casting speed for one production line in the steelmaking plant of all plate and strip. Then, proposed overall configuration method of BOF - CC in the steelmaking plant through combination based on the one production line. The solving method of the model was proposed by the improved stratified sequence method. Finally, the design above is considered as the better project after tested based on the production outline of a new large steel plant.
